Production fixes: - Add clear_session_context() to hermes_logging.py (fixes 48 teardown errors) - Add clear_session() to tools/approval.py (fixes 9 setup errors) - Add SyncError M_UNKNOWN_TOKEN check to Matrix _sync_loop (bug fix) - Fall back to inline api_key in named custom providers when key_env is absent (runtime_provider.py) Test fixes: - test_memory_user_id: use builtin+external provider pair, fix honcho peer_name override test to match production behavior - test_display_config: remove TestHelpers for non-existent functions - test_auxiliary_client: fix OAuth tokens to match _is_oauth_token patterns, replace get_vision_auxiliary_client with resolve_vision_provider_client - test_cli_interrupt_subagent: add missing _execution_thread_id attr - test_compress_focus: add model/provider/api_key/base_url/api_mode to mock compressor - test_auth_provider_gate: add autouse fixture to clean Anthropic env vars that leak from CI secrets - test_opencode_go_in_model_list: accept both 'built-in' and 'hermes' source (models.dev API unavailable in CI) - test_email: verify email Platform enum membership instead of source inspection (build_channel_directory now uses dynamic enum loop) - test_feishu: add bot_added/bot_deleted handler mocks to _Builder - test_ws_auth_retry: add AsyncMock for sync_store.get_next_batch, add _pending_megolm and _joined_rooms to Matrix adapter mocks - test_restart_drain: monkeypatch-delete INVOCATION_ID (systemd sets this in CI, changing the restart call signature) - test_session_hygiene: add user_id to SessionSource - test_session_env: use relative baseline for contextvar clear check (pytest-xdist workers share context)
